No, there is no direct bus from Bristol Temple Meads to Willsbridge. However, there are services departing from Bristol Temple Meads station and arriving at Willsbridge station via Keynsham Church.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 42 min.
Bristol Temple Meads to Willsbridge bus services, operated by First Bristol, Bath & the West, depart from Temple Meads Stn station.
Bristol Temple Meads to Willsbridge bus services, operated by First Bristol, Bath & the West, arrive at Kenilworth Drive station.
The distance between Bristol Temple Meads and Willsbridge is 6.9 km. The road distance is 10 km.
You can take a bus from Temple Meads Stn to Kenilworth Drive via Keynsham Church in around 34 min.
